We are looking for an experienced Cyber Project Manager, Programme Manager or Senior Consultant to support a major Cyber Recovery Programme within a large infrastructure and engineering organisation.

The business has already undertaken work to identify its critical internal systems and is now moving forward with a programme focused on cyber recovery and resilience. You will play a key role in driving the programme forward, working across cyber security, infrastructure and wider technology teams to coordinate workstreams, manage stakeholders and ensure the successful delivery of recovery and resilience initiatives.

Key Responsibilities

  • Drive the delivery of a large-scale Cyber Recovery Programme.
  • Coordinate multiple technical and business workstreams.
  • Work closely with cyber security, infrastructure, architecture and technology teams.
  • Manage senior stakeholders across a complex enterprise environment.
  • Support the development and implementation of cyber recovery and resilience initiatives.
  • Manage programme governance, risks, issues, dependencies and reporting.
  • Help ensure critical systems and services have appropriate recovery and resilience plans in place.

Required Experience

We are looking for someone with a strong background in project, programme or consulting delivery, with experience in one or more of the following areas:

  • Cyber Recovery
  • Cyber Resilience
  • Cyber Security Transformation
  • Disaster Recovery
  • IT Resilience
  • Business Continuity
  • Critical Systems
  • Technology Recovery

You should also be able to demonstrate:

  • Experience delivering complex technology or cyber programmes.
  • Strong senior stakeholder management skills.
  • Experience working across technical teams and senior business stakeholders.
  • The ability to manage multiple workstreams, risks, dependencies and competing priorities.
  • Experience operating within large, complex enterprise environments.

Preferred Background

Industry experience within infrastructure, engineering or similarly complex and regulated environments is strongly preferred.

We are particularly interested in candidates who have worked within sectors such as:

  • Infrastructure
  • Engineering
  • Utilities
  • Transportation
  • Construction
  • Government or Public Sector
  • Other large, complex and highly regulated organisations

Experience of working in environments with significant operational dependencies and business-critical technology will be highly advantageous.

Consulting Experience

Previous consulting experience is also strongly preferred. This could include experience gained within a:

  • Big Four consultancy
  • Management or technology consultancy
  • Cyber security consultancy
  • Transformation consultancy
  • Specialist professional services environment

The successful candidate should be comfortable entering a complex environment, quickly understanding the challenges, working with senior stakeholders and providing the structure and direction needed to drive a major programme forward.
